Residential air testing services involve evaluating indoor air quality by analyzing the presence of pollutants, allergens, and other airborne contaminants within a property. These services typically include collecting air samples from various areas inside a home or apartment and analyzing them to identify potential health hazards. The process helps to detect issues such as mold spores, volatile organic compounds (VOCs), dust mites, pet dander, and other irritants that might not be visible but can impact residents’ health and comfort. Property owners or residents often seek these tests to better understand indoor air conditions and determine if remediation or further action is necessary.

Air testing services are particularly valuable in addressing problems related to poor indoor air quality, such as unexplained allergies, respiratory issues, or persistent odors. They can help identify sources of contamination that may be contributing to health concerns or discomfort. For example, if a property has experienced water damage or mold growth, testing can confirm the presence and extent of mold spores in the air. Additionally, air testing can be useful during property inspections for real estate transactions, ensuring that the environment is safe and healthy for new occupants.

These testing services are commonly utilized in a variety of residential properties, including single-family homes, condominiums, apartments, and townhouses. Homes with recent water damage, renovations, or pest infestations may benefit from air quality assessments to ensure that no residual contaminants remain. New homeowners or tenants often request testing to verify that the indoor environment is safe before moving in. Even older properties, which may have accumulated environmental pollutants over time, can benefit from air testing to identify potential issues that could affect long-term health and comfort.

The overview below groups typical Residential Air Testing proj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Boyds, MD.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Initial Testing - The cost for basic residential air testing typically ranges from $200 to $400. This includes a standard assessment of indoor air quality and identifying common pollutants. Prices may vary based on home size and testing complexity.

Advanced Testing - More comprehensive air testing services can cost between $400 and $800. These tests often include detailed analysis for mold, VOCs, or other specific contaminants, depending on the homeowner’s concerns.

Additional Samples - If multiple samples are required for thorough analysis, costs can add $50 to $150 per sample. This helps in pinpointing sources of indoor air quality issues more precisely.

Consultation & Reports - Some service providers include consultation and detailed reporting for around $150 to $300. These reports help homeowners understand test results and potential next steps for remediation.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is residential air testing? Residential air testing involves assessing indoor air quality to identify potential pollutants, allergens, or contaminants within a home environment.

Why might a homeowner need air testing services? Homeowners may consider air testing if they notice unusual odors, allergy symptoms, or suspect issues like mold or poor ventilation in their residence.

How is residential air testing typically performed? Local service providers use specialized equipment to collect air samples, which are then analyzed to detect various airborne substances.

Are residential air testing services invasive? Most air testing procedures are minimally invasive, often involving the placement of sampling devices in different areas of the home.
